Lionsgate Resurrecting "I, Frankenstein"

Sneak Peek concept artwork for the upcoming Lakeshore Entertainment, Hopscotch Features, Lionsgate motion picture production, "I, Frankenstein", starring actor Aaron Eckhart as 'Adam Frankenstein'.

Eckhart previously played the scarred villain 'Two-Face' in "The Dark Knight".

Filming starts in Australia January 2012, from a script by Stuart Beattie who will also direct, based on the "I, Frankenstein" graphic novel by Kevin Grevioux, co-creator of the "Underworld" movie franchise :

"...in 'I, Frankenstein', Frankenstein's creature 'Adam', has survived to present day due to a genetic quirk in his creation.

"Making his way to a dark, gothic metropolis, he finds himself caught in an all-out, centuries old war between two immortal clans..."

"Mary Shelly's story is about the creation of the first human being, said Beattie. "This is the story about that being, becoming human."

"There could be no more achingly human performance than the one Aaron gave in our own 'Rabbit Hole', " said Lionsgate’s co-COO and Motion Picture Group President Joe Drake. "We are so excited to see what he will bring to this role".
